PRINCETON, New Jersey, Jan. 7 -- Princeton University Press issued the following book description:
Not Born Yesterday: The Science of Who We Trust and What We Believe by Hugo Mercier
Not Born Yesterday explains how we decide who we can trust and what we should believe--and argues that we're pretty good at making these decisions. In this lively and provocative book, Hugo Mercier demonstrates how virtually all attempts at mass persuasion--whether by religious leaders . . .
